Cómo descubir procesos usando minería de procesos

<< Clic para mostrar Tabla de Contenidos >>

Navegación:  Modeler > Bizagi Modeler > Aplicación de escritorio > Minería de Procesos >

Cómo descubir procesos usando minería de procesos

Introducción

Como se mencionó anteriormente, la Minería de Procesos de Bizagi Modeler se centra en el procedimiento de Descubrimiento de Procesos. Este artículo explica cómo utilizar esta funcionalidad para descubrir los procesos de su empresa.

 

Antes de comenzar

Para poder utilizar la funcionalidad de Minería de Procesos, usted debe:

Tener la aplicación de escritorio de Bizagi Modeler instalada.

Tener los registros de eventos del proceso a crear. Los siguientes formatos son los soportados:

oExtensible Event Stream (XES) como entrada.

oValores Separados por Comas (CSV) usados en los registros personalizados.

 

Lo que debe hacer

Para acceder a la funcionalidad de Minería de Procesos de Bizagi Modeler, haga clic en el botón Importar de la sección de minería en la pestaña Inicio de la cinta superior.

 

ProcessMining_04

 

Aparece la interfaz de Minería de Procesos. Lo primero que debe hacer es importar el archivo de eventos en el que se basará el proceso. Para hacerlo, haga clic en el botón Importar archivo de eventos.

 

ProcessMining_05

 

Se abre el explorador de archivos para que seleccione el archivo de eventos deseado. Como se mencionó anteriormente, la Minería de Procesos de Bizagi Modeler admite los formatos Extensible Event Stream (XES) y Valores Separados por Comas (CSV). También puede crear registros personalizados con formato CSV.

 

ProcessMining_06

 

Una vez seleccione el archivo, el motor de minería comienza a importar el diagrama. Esto puede llevar algún tiempo dependiendo del tamaño del archivo de eventos seleccionado y su conexión a Internet. Cuando termine, la interfaz completa es habilitada para que pueda analizar el proceso.

 

Interfaz de Minería de Procesos

La interfaz de Minería de Procesos es muy simple y fácil de usar; consta de dos secciones principales: Superposición y Configuración de abstracción.

 

ProcessMining_07

 

Superposición

Esta sección controla los datos estadísticos que se muestran dentro del diagrama. Hay dos tipos de estadísticas: Frecuencia y Duración. Frecuencia es la frecuencia del caso dentro del archivo de eventos y Duración es la medición de tiempo de los eventos en el archivo. Por defecto, cuando se crea el diagrama el tipo de datos que se muestran es por frecuencia y la medida es el número de casos.

 

ProcessMining_08

 

En la siguiente tabla se explica cada posible medida.

 

Tipo de estadística

Medida

Descripción

Frecuencia

Caso

Número de casos que pasaron por el elemento.

Caso Relativo

Porcentaje de casos que pasaron por el elemento.

Total

Número total de veces que los casos pasaron por el elemento (reprocesos).

Promedio

Número promedio de veces que los casos pasaron por el elemento.

Mediana

Mediana del número de veces que los casos pasaron por el elemento.

Min

Mínimo de veces que un caso pasó por el elemento.

Max

Máximo de veces que un caso pasó por el elemento.

Duración

Total

Tiempo acumulado que empleó la tarea o el flujo de secuencia en procesar todos los casos.

Promedio

Tiempo promedio que el elemento empleó en procesar cada caso.

Mediana

Mediana del tiempo que el elemento empleó en procesar cada caso.

Min

Tiempo mínimo que el elemento empleó en procesar un caso.

Max

Tiempo máximo que el elemento empleó en procesar un caso.

 

Cuando selecciona un tipo diferente de estadística o medida, el modelo se actualiza automáticamente y se muestran los nuevos datos.

 

Configuración de abstracción

La configuración de abstracción es la parte más importante del procedimiento de descubrimiento de procesos. Esta determina la forma en que se crea el proceso en función del archivo de eventos. Hay dos formas de abstraer el proceso: por la Frecuencia de caso o por la Duración promedio (de la misma forma que en Superposición). Cuando abstrae el proceso por Frecuencia de caso, la funcionalidad prioriza las tareas y flujos de secuencia que tienen mayor frecuencia de caso. Por otro lado, cuando abstrae el proceso por Duración promedio, la funcionalidad prioriza las tareas y flujos de secuencia que tienen una duración promedio alta.

 

ProcessMining_09

 

Una vez haya seleccionado el tipo de abstracción, puede modificar los parámetros Tareas, Flujos de secuencia y Paralelismo para obtener el proceso deseado. Cada parámetro determina un aspecto importante del proceso:

 

Tareas: determina el porcentaje de tareas a mostrar en el nuevo modelo según el archivo de eventos. Si este parámetro está al mínimo, el modelo creado toma los archivos de eventos con la menor cantidad de tareas. De manera similar, si está al máximo, el modelo creado contempla todas las tareas posibles.

 

Por ejemplo, al 1 por ciento con un archivo de eventos que tiene casos con 3 o más tareas, el número de tareas será 3 si es posible. Por el contrario, al 100 por ciento con un archivo de eventos con un total de 8 tareas, el número de tareas sería 8 si es posible.

 

Flujos de secuencia: determina el porcentaje de arcos (flujos de secuencia) a mostrar en el nuevo modelo según el archivo de eventos. Si este parámetro está al mínimo, el modelo creado toma la menor cantidad de arcos posibles. De manera similar, si está al máximo, el modelo creado contempla todos los arcos posibles.

 

Por ejemplo, al 1 por ciento con un archivo de eventos que tiene casos con 5 o más arcos, el número de arcos será 5 si es posible. Por el contrario, al 100 por ciento con un archivo de eventos con un total de 11 arcos, el número de arcos sería 11 si es posible.

 

Paralelismo: determina el porcentaje de tareas que se pueden realizar en paralelo dentro del proceso. Si este parámetro está al mínimo, el modelo creado no tiene, en lo posible, ramificaciones paralelas. De manera similar, si está al máximo, el modelo creado tiene todas las ramificaciones paralelas posibles.

 

Cuando cambia cualquiera de las configuraciones abstractas, es necesario hacer clic en el botón Refrescar diagrama en la cinta de opciones para mostrar los cambios en el modelo.

 

Estadísticas del archivo de eventos

Cuando importa un registro de eventos a la Minería de Procesos, se crea un conjunto de estadísticas con base a dicho archivo. Para acceder a estas, haga clic en el botón Ver estadísticas ubicado en la sección de opciones de la cinta. Esto abre la ventana de estadísticas; en la siguiente tabla se describe cada estadística.

 

ProcessMining_10

 

Tipo de estadística

Medida

Descripción

General

Casos

Número de casos en el archivo de eventos.

Variantes de caso

Número de caminos diferentes que toman los casos.

Eventos

El número de registros en el archivo de eventos (número de líneas).

Actividades

Número de actividades no repetidas descubiertas en el archivo.

Duración de caso

Min

Tiempo mínimo que empleó un caso.

Mediana

Mediana del tiempo de los casos.

Promedio

Tiempo promedio de los casos.

Max

Tiempo máximo que empleó un caso.

Periodo de tiempo

Tiempo min

Fecha más temprana en el archivo de eventos.

Tiempo max

Última fecha en el archivo de eventos.

 

Creando el modelo

Una vez esté satisfecho con el modelo descubierto a través de la configuración de abstracción, haga clic en el botón Finalizar y cerrar ubicado en la sección de opciones de la cinta.

 

ProcessMining_11

 

Bizagi Modeler muestra un mensaje de confirmación para guardar el diagrama descubierto. Seleccione la opción afirmativa.

 

ProcessMining_12

 

Con esto, se crea el diagrama y se puede gestionar como cualquier otro diagrama creado directamente en el espacio de trabajo.

 

ProcessMining_13

 

Consideraciones

Dado que la Minería de Procesos es una tarea pesada, el servicio puede presentar lentitud. Este es el comportamiento esperado y depende directamente del tamaño del archivo de eventos y de la conexión a Internet.

Los archivos de eventos con un tamaño de más de 60 MB tardan más en procesarse y podrían bloquear el motor de Minería de Procesos.

Es posible cargar archivos de eventos sin la fecha de finalización de una actividad. Sin embargo, esto se refleja en la calidad de la abstracción realizada por la Minería de Procesos. Cuanto más detallado sea el archivo de eventos, mejor será la abstracción.

Los diagramas descubiertos por la Minería de Procesos no siempre cumplen con la notación BPMN; es necesario validarlos posteriormente.

 

Generar registros de eventos personalizados

Como se mencionó anteriormente, el motor de minería de procesos de Bizagi Modeler admite registros personalizados en formato de Valores Separados por Comas (CSV). El único requisito es que el archivo tenga los encabezados adecuados, que no tengan mayúsculas y que estén en el orden indicado:

 

activityid

caseid

activitydescription

activitycreationdate

activitysolutiondate

 

El formato de fecha y hora de los dos últimos encabezados debe ser aaaa-MM-dd HH: mm: ss. El siguiente es un breve ejemplo de un archivo CSV válido:

 

activityid,caseid,activitydescription,activitycreationdate,activitysolutiondate

63,552,CVG02,2020-02-02 04:57:12.857,2020-02-02 04:57:12.903

64,552,Is Customer Info complete?,2020-02-02 04:57:12.903,2020-02-02 04:57:12.937

65,552,Complete Customer Info,2020-02-02 04:57:12.937,2020-02-02 05:02:01.503

73,554,CVG02,2020-02-02 05:08:17.110,2020-02-02 05:08:17.127

74,554,Is Customer Info complete?,2020-02-02 05:08:17.127,2020-02-02 05:08:17.127

 

Con los archivos de eventos personalizados, cualquier usuario con una base de datos puede exportar datos en el formato requerido y utilizar la función de Minería de procesos de Bizagi Modeler.

 

Solución de problemas

Al utilizar la funcionalidad de Minería de Procesos, es posible que enfrente tres mensajes de error:

 

"Se ha presentado un problema con los servicios de Minería de procesos. Vuelva a intentarlo en unos segundos; Si el error persiste, comuníquese con nuestro equipo de soporte."

 

Este error puede ocurrir por que el archivo seleccionado es muy grande o por falta de disponibilidad de cualquiera de los servicios de Minería de Procesos. Si este problema persiste contacte a nuestro equipo de soporte.

 

"Los servicios de Minería de procesos no están habilitados en su suscripción. Contacte a nuestro equipo de soporte para actualizar su ambiente"

 

Este error ocurre cuando el ambiente de su suscripción no está configurado para habilitar los servicios de Minería de Procesos. Para habilitarlos contacte a nuestro equipo de soporte.

 

"Valide el formato de su archivo. Siga las instrucciones que se encuentran en la documentación oficial de Minería de procesos de Bizagi."

 

Este error ocurre cuando el usuario carga un archivo con un formato diferente a los admitidos o cuando el archivo CSV tiene errores cómo encabezados incorrectos o un formato de fecha y hora diferente al requerido.

 

Siguientes pasos

De este punto en adelante, el usuario inicia el conocido Modelar, Construir, Ejecutar; pero ahora con ventaja. Dentro de Bizagi Modeler puede continuar con:

Documentar los elementos del modelo creado.

Publicar toda su documentación, puede escoger entre múltiples formatos.

Intercambiar su modelo. Puede intercambiar su modelo a múltiples formatos.

Simular el flujo de su modelo con la herramienta de simulación de Bizagi Modeler.

 


Last Updated 3/14/2022 8:14:12 AM